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
063 5741140 824434610
49336462755 2544
49336462755 2544
73598 2096 423 17050
All about undefined
Interested in learning more?
49336462755 2544
73598 2096 423 17050
See more
59 46976708 58124426
621 0480069582 3637129
See more
172275 962 3112
93995676 25190282 91326525
See more